if you mean from a ca18de/det rwd to ka24de rwd, engine mounts will interchange, sort of.

they aren't meant to, the engine will sit funny. might cause problems with the transmission mount binding and the shifter will be angled funny.

He said NA KA, not KA T. I do agree with you, but if you are going to go KA T, you had better plan on all new forged internals (rods and pistons). I havent' heard about people having much success on the stock internals past 7psi.
